The Critical Care Medicine Fellowship at the University of Minnesota provides advanced training in the care of critically ill patients across medical, cardiac, cardiothoracic, neurocritical, and surgical intensive care units. Fellows develop expertise in critical care procedures, resuscitation, mechanical ventilation, ECMO, mechanical circulatory support, point-of-care ultrasound, airway management, and multidisciplinary patient care, along with opportunities for simulation, research, teaching, and quality improvement. The program offers General Critical Care and Cardiac Critical Care training pathways.
